Ferries run from Porto Vecchio, Corsica to Nice 1 days a week, all year round. The first ferry of the day departs from Porto Vecchio, Corsica at 17:00, and the last at 17:00. The fastest ferry can reach Nice in just 12h 30min, while on average the journey takes around 13h 27min. One-way tickets start at just €27.00 and can cost up to €47.00. From June to September, there are about 1 weekly crossings; from October to May, this drops to around 1. Can I take a ferry from Porto Vecchio, Corsica to Nice?
Yes, ferries run between Porto Vecchio, Corsica and Nice. This route is operated by Corsica Ferries, and takes around 13h 27min on average. Ferries are available .

How long is the ferry from Porto Vecchio, Corsica to Nice?
The ferry journey from Porto Vecchio, Corsica to Nice usually takes 13h 27min, with the fastest ferry getting there in just 12h 30min, and the longest ferry in 13h 30min.
Ferry times can vary depending on the ferry company, weather conditions, and whether you opt to take a high-speed service or not.

Finding your way to Porto Vecchio, Corsica ferry port
To reach the Porto Vecchio ferry port in Corsica, head to the terminal located near the city center, about 2 km away, which is a convenient short drive or taxi ride. If you're arriving by plane, the nearest airport is Figari, approximately 25 km away, accessible by scheduled shuttles or taxis.
For transportation options, you can drive or take a taxi directly to the port. Public buses also connect Porto Vecchio with surrounding areas and can drop you close to the ferry terminal.
In Nice, the ferry terminal is located near the central promenade and is easily accessible by public transit, including trams and buses.

Exploring Nice
Nice is a beautiful city on the French Riviera famous for its stunning beaches, vibrant markets, and yummy food. One of the best places to visit is the Promenade des Anglais, where you can walk along the blue sea and relax in the sun. The old town, called Vieux Nice, is filled with colorful buildings, fun shops, and delicious treats like gelato and socca, a tasty chickpea pancake.
For something special, check out the Castle Hill, where you can hike up for amazing views of the city and the coast. Don’t miss the Marc Chagall National Museum, where art comes alive with bright colors and cool designs.
If you love nature, the nearby Parc de la Colline du Château is perfect for picnics and exploring. Nice is also a great starting point for exciting day trips to nearby places like Monaco and the beautiful islands of Îles de Lérins. Whether you're visiting for a few hours or longer, Nice has so much fun to offer!
